Subject: W. Tanager still present 10/10

From Wendy Malmid, Oct. 10:

I just returned from Sandy Hook and had the good fortune to see the Tanager. I saw it briefly at 12:30PM and then had a better view around 2:15PM. It also was seen in the locust grove at 11AM. The bird is being very faithful to the area surrounding the hawk watch platform as well to the shrubbery and trees at the beginning of the fisherman's trail on the left side. My first view was of it popping it's head out of a pine tree to the side of the first Coast Guard house where the fenceline begins. The better view was in a small maple tree 20 feet from the bottom of the observation tower staircase.
